Omar Sy’s sneakers, OSS 117 watch and a Daft Punk helmet on auction for Ukraine

by time news

The world of cinema is making a gesture for Ukraine. A sale of items related to films or movie stars is taking place this Thursday evening in Paris, on the initiative of director Michel Hazanavicius. All profits will be donated to associations and structures helping Ukraine and its reconstruction. Among them, the Ukrainian government platform United24, as it announces on its Twitter account.

Named “Cinema for Ukraine”, it brings together 47 lots, each priced at 500 euros. Due to the charitable nature of the sale, the auction house Artcurial will not take a commission, she specifies.

Three Caesars for sale

On the program, unique pieces linked to the greatest French and international films. Clothing and accessories such as the dress worn by Bérénice Bejo in “The Artist”, Omar Sy’s sneakers in “Lupin” or Jean Dujardin’s watch in “OSS 117” are on sale. International stars like Tom Hanks, Natalie Portman or Pedro Almodovar have also donated lots.

On the side of the objects, are in particular for sale the helmet of one of Daft Punk, worn in the video announcing the separation of the group, or the personal vanity of Catherine Deneuve, but also three César, awarded to Michel Hazanavicius , Michel Ocelot and Jacques Audiard.

Television aficionados will finally be able to bid on the original buzzers from the first season of the show “Burger Quiz”, autographed by Alain Chabat, while Asterix fans will try to acquire the shield of Abraracourcix used in the last installment. “Asterix and Obelix: The Middle Kingdom”, which will be released in 2023.
